blob: 7e8af171880c47dd6b8c54a3a887ca4da2ae1967 (
plain) (
blame)
1
2
3
4
5
6
7
8
9
10
11
|
abstract class MapLocation(ID: Int) {
abstract class Message
case class ReceivePlayer(id: Int) extends Message
def foo(p: Message) {
p match {
case ReceivePlayer(ID) =>
()
}
}
}
|